This document contains the decision rendered by the New York State Tax Appeals Tribunal concerning the petition filed by Ramesh Sawlani for the revision of a determination related to sales and use taxes for the period from December 1, 1988 to February 28, 1991. The Tribunal addresses issues of timeliness in filing for a conciliation conference and the validity of the determination made by the Division of Taxation.

What is tax appeals tribunal decision?
A tax appeals tribunal decision is a ruling made by a specialized body that reviews disputes between taxpayers and tax authorities regarding tax assessments and liabilities.
